Is Duke Energy Corp. overvalued or undervalued?

As of October 17, 2025, Duke Energy Corp. is considered expensive with a P/E ratio of 18 and an EV to EBITDA of 12.32, despite a year-to-date stock return of 19.30% that outperformed the S&P 500, but it has underperformed over three years compared to the index.
As of 17 October 2025, the valuation grade for Duke Energy Corp. moved from very expensive to expensive, indicating a slight improvement but still suggesting that the stock is not attractively priced. Based on the current metrics, Duke Energy appears to be overvalued, with a P/E ratio of 18, an EV to EBITDA of 12.32, and a PEG ratio of 3.19, which are higher than some of its peers. For instance, American Electric Power Co., Inc. has a more favorable P/E ratio of 16.05, while The Southern Co. shows an EV to EBITDA of 13.33.

In terms of performance, Duke Energy's stock has returned 19.30% year-to-date, outperforming the S&P 500's 13.30% in the same period, but it lags significantly over longer horizons, with a 3-year return of 44.25% compared to the S&P 500's 81.19%. This discrepancy highlights the potential concerns regarding its valuation relative to growth prospects.
